Output 2807138c2ee89ddf2726e377bfa393e6ee71f272d013a894627c5ea6fdd22295:2

value
2014246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ef98610db2d359ec0ed04717154186e972ec223 OP_EQUAL
address
34Wo7WUFK4Rqc72S5cA1gZrtkJVXCCp2QS
transaction
2807138c2ee89ddf2726e377bfa393e6ee71f272d013a894627c5ea6fdd22295
confirmations
328871
spent
true